MySQL Database: How to work with XML data in SQL Server?
In this blog post, we will explore how to work with XML data in MySQL Database. XML is a popular format for storing and exchanging data, and MySQL provides powerful tools to work with XML data efficiently. We will cover the basics of working with XML data in MySQL, including parsing XML, querying XML data, and storing XML data in tables. By the end of this post, you will have a solid understanding of how to work with XML data in MySQL Database.
Parsing XML in MySQL
To parse XML data in MySQL, you can use the ExtractValue
function. This function allows you to extract a specific value from an XML string based on an XPath expression. Here is an example:
In this example, we are extracting the value of the title
element from the XML string. The result will be MySQL Tutorial
.
Querying XML data in MySQL
You can query XML data in MySQL using the XMLType
data type. This data type allows you to store XML data in a column and perform various operations on it. Here is an example:
In this example, we are creating a table books
with a column title
of type XMLType
. We then insert an XML string into the table and query the title
element using the XMLQuery
function.
Storing XML data in MySQL tables
To store XML data in MySQL tables, you can use the XMLType
data type as shown in the previous example. This allows you to store XML data directly in a column and perform operations on it as needed.
Common use cases and practical applications
Working with XML data in MySQL is useful in various scenarios, such as:
- Storing and querying complex data structures
- Integrating with external systems that use XML
- Generating XML reports and documents
By mastering XML data handling in MySQL, you can enhance the functionality of your database and streamline data management processes.
Importance of the topic in interviews
Knowledge of working with XML data in MySQL is highly valued in database-related job interviews. Employers often seek candidates who can efficiently handle XML data and utilize MySQL's XML processing capabilities effectively. By showcasing your expertise in this area, you can stand out in interviews and secure promising career opportunities.
Conclusion
In this blog post, we have explored how to work with XML data in MySQL Database. We covered the basics of parsing XML, querying XML data, and storing XML data in tables. By understanding these concepts and mastering XML data handling in MySQL, you can leverage powerful tools for managing and manipulating XML data effectively. Stay tuned for more informative posts on MySQL Database and other technology topics!
Tags:
MySQL, XML data, SQL Server, database management, XML parsing, XML querying, XML storage